原文:C++ concurrent_queue

ConcurrentQueue 用C 提供的多線程類實現一個線程安全的隊列: ...

2020-10-16 21:10 0 615 推薦指數:

查看詳情

C++ STL 之 queue

queue 是一種先進先出(first in first out, FIFO)的數據類型,他有兩個口,數據元素只能從一個口進,從另一個口出.隊列只允許從 隊尾加入元素, 隊頭刪除元素,必須符合先進先出的原則,queue 和 stack 一樣不具有遍歷行為。 特性總結 ...

Wed May 22 04:28:00 CST 2019 0 3213
c++ queue的使用

queue單向隊列與棧有點類似,一個是在同一端存取數據,另一個是在一端存入數據,另一端取出數據。單向隊列中的數據是先進先出(First In First Out,FIFO)。在STL中,單向隊列也是以別的容器作為底部結構,再將接口改變,使之符合單向隊列的特性就可以了。因此實現也是非常方便的。下面 ...

Mon Aug 14 19:26:00 CST 2017 0 1483
C++ queue用法

C++ queue用法 只能訪問queue 容器適配器的第一個和最后一個元素。只能在容器的末尾添加新元素,只能從頭部移除元素。 queue操作 front():返回queue中第一個元素的引用。如果queue是常量,就返回一個常引用,如果queue為空,返回值是未定義 ...

Tue Feb 23 21:55:00 CST 2021 0 711
queue容器(c++)

一.queue模版類的定義在<queue>頭文件中。 queue與stack模版非常類似,queue模版也需要定義兩個模版參數,一個是元素類型,一個是容器類型,元素類型是必要的,容器類型是可選的,默認為dqueue類型。 定義queue對象的示例代碼如下: queue ...

Sat Dec 09 08:07:00 CST 2017 0 10430
C++ <queue>用法

C++隊列可以不需要自己寫,有現成的模版類 頭文件: #include <queue> #include <iostream> using namespace std; (之前以為是c語言,發現不可以,要加上C++的頭文件) 具體用法: 隊列創建 ...

Thu Apr 11 02:49:00 CST 2019 0 6578
C++ queue(隊列)

#include <queue>; // 頭文件 詳細用法:定義一個queue的變量 queue<Type> M查看是否為空范例 M.empty() 是的話返回1,不是返回0;從已有元素后面增加元素 M.push()輸出現有元素的個數 ...

Tue Aug 07 00:53:00 CST 2018 0 4158
C++ STL】Queue

1、定義   class queue<>實作為一個queue(也成為FIFO,先進先出)。可以使用push()將任意數量的元素置入queue中,也可以使用pop()將元素以其插入順序從容器中移除。   queque有兩個參數,第一個參數是元素類型,帶有默認值的第二個參數用來定義 ...

Mon Jun 12 00:34:00 CST 2017 0 3456
隊列(queue)——C++實現

隊列是常用的數據結構之一,可以采用表直接很容易實現,為了弄清原理,我們采用數組實現 ...

Sun Feb 19 19:00:00 CST 2017 0 3709
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M